Unix & Linux

10
Jak ograniczyć wykorzystanie pamięci aplikacji?

Spędziłem 2 godziny na czytaniu pytań na ten temat, ale nadal istnieje pewne nieporozumienie. Mam ten proces: USER PID %CPU %MEM VSZ RSS TTY STAT START TIME COMMAND root 1452 0.4 1.8 1397012 19308 ? Sl 04:23 3:48 ./transaction_server To pokazuje, że wykorzystuje 19.3Mbpamięć rezydentną systemu...

10
Z wyłączeniem pliku w pętli bash

W poniższym skrypcie, jak wykluczyć katalog w pętli? Chcę to zrobić, ponieważ wszystkie pliki są dowiązaniami symbolicznymi wskazującymi ten katalog, który istnieje na tym samym poziomie, więc nie chcę go dodawać. cd /var/www for dir in */ do base=$(basename "$dir") tar -czfh "${base}.tar.gz"...

10
Jak grepować na kod źródłowy bez łapania komentarzy

Poszukuję sposobu na grep w kodzie źródłowym bez czasami fałszywie dodatnich z powodu komentarzy. Na przykład, jeśli szukam foo na tym kodzie źródłowym .c: /* * foo has changed [...] and is now a 2-parameters function */ // foo(24) foo(42, 28); Naiwny grepznajdzie 3 przypadki, w których chcę...

10
gzip - przekierowanie czy potok?

Będę tworzył kopię zapasową dużego dysku (750 GB) na zewnętrznym dysku USB za pomocą dd. Czy powinienem używać przekierowania czy potoków? Który jest bardziej wydajny? Czy jest różnica? Jaki jest najlepszy rozmiar bloku? Problemem może być USB. dd if=/dev/sda bs=1M | gzip -c >...

10
Czy są 2 sposoby na ustawienie vk awar za pomocą wiersza poleceń?

Zauważyłem awkprzykład O'Reilly'ego (1997), który przypisał zmienną awk, ustawiając ją w wierszu poleceń po tekście programu. Działa, ale nie mogę znaleźć tej składni w man / info awk . Czy właśnie tęskniłem; czy to jest deprecjonowane ...? Jedyną składnią, jaką widziałem w instrukcji, jest...

10
Host nieosiągalny i nie rozumiem dlaczego

Nie mogę otworzyć określonej strony internetowej. To strona internetowa obsługiwana przez naszą firmę i wiem, że działa. Są to jednak moje objawy: VARIABLES: host.com - the website I can not open x.x.x.x - the IP of host.com 192.168.0.121 - the IP of my local machine 192.168.0.1 - the gateway IP...

10
Jak wykonać grep na FTP?

Próbowałem wyszukać podobne polecenie w ncftp(faktycznie jest to jedyny terminalowy klient ftp, którego użyłem) i nie znalazłem go. W jaki sposób (jeśli w ogóle jest to możliwe) używać greppolecenia na zdalnym serwerze do wyszukiwania ciągów w

10
Rekurencyjnie przeszukuj folder, ale wyklucz podfolder SVN

Chcę znaleźć wszystkie wystąpienia foow dużym systemie plików obsługiwanym przez SVN, ale nie chcę dopasowywać niczego zawartego w żadnym .svnkatalogu. Dostaję natychmiastowe dopasowania, gdy to robię, grep -l -e 'foo' *ale kiedy próbuję wykluczyć katalogi svn, grep -l -e 'foo'...